2016-04-11 25 views
0

Ich habe noch nie PHP myAdmin verwendet, also weiß ich nicht, warum ich die Probleme habe, die ich habe. Ich versuche, eine Datenbank zu erstellen, aber wenn ich auf "Speichern" klicke, erscheint eine Warnung, die sagt: "Dies ist keine Nummer!" und dann lässt es mich nichts tun. Ich bin mir nicht sicher, warum ich diese Nachricht bekomme und ich bin mir nicht sicher, wie ich das beheben soll. Hier ist, was ich sehe:phpmyadmin erstellt keine Datenbank

enter image description here

Ich brauche nur eine Datenbank mit einer ID, einem Nachnamen und Vornamen. So bin ich verwirrt, was alles in einigen dieser anderen Bereiche zu setzen. Brauche ich zum Beispiel irgendetwas in "Länge/Werte" oder muss ich "Standard" etwas anderes machen? Soweit Collation geht, habe ich keine Ahnung, was ich da hineinlegen soll (wenn ich etwas hinein tun muss). Ich habe überhaupt keine Ahnung was "Browser Transformation" und "Transformation Optionen" sind. Wir haben nie darüber gesprochen. Für id setze ich es auf primäre, so dass keine id wird jemals die gleiche sein. Aber ansonsten weiß ich nicht, was ich tun soll. Irgendeine Hilfe?

+0

Varchar-Felder müssen Länge, das ist nicht optional. Aber phpmyadmin sollte dir sagen, wo es ein Problem auf dem Formular gibt. – Shadow

+0

"id" sollte in der Tat "primär" sein, aber ich würde auch "auto_increment" empfehlen. Auf diese Weise müssen Sie beim Hinzufügen einer Zeile zur Tabelle keine 'ID' angeben, und MySQL wird automatisch die nächste verfügbare Nummer zuweisen. Und Sie könnten auch die 'Attribute' auf 'unsigned' setzen, da' auto_increment' nur positive Zahlen zuweist. Wenn Sie unsigned verwenden, wird der verfügbare Bereich effektiv verdoppelt. – Arjan

+0

Welche phpMyAdmin Version verwendest du? (Es ist auf der Hauptseite und manchmal auch in der Titelleiste des Browsers aufgeführt). –

Antwort

1

Ich nehme an, Sie möchten Längenwerte für die VARCHAR-Felder (Namen) definieren

Verwandte Themen